The Jury Formation Process, within cryptocurrency, options trading, and financial derivatives, denotes the structured selection of participants contributing to a decentralized decision-making mechanism. This process aims to mitigate manipulation and enhance the robustness of outcomes, particularly relevant in governance protocols or dispute resolution systems. It often involves a combination of reputation scoring, stake-weighted voting, and randomization techniques to ensure a diverse and impartial group. Effective implementation requires careful consideration of incentive structures and potential vulnerabilities to collusion or Sybil attacks, crucial for maintaining system integrity.
Algorithm
A core component of any Jury Formation Process is the underlying algorithm governing participant selection. This algorithm must balance the need for representativeness with computational efficiency, especially in high-throughput environments like decentralized exchanges. Sophisticated algorithms may incorporate factors such as trading history, collateralization ratios, and on-chain reputation to identify qualified jurors. The selection process should be transparent and auditable, allowing participants to verify the fairness and impartiality of the algorithm.
Anonymity
Maintaining anonymity among jurors is paramount to prevent external influence and ensure unbiased decision-making. Techniques like zero-knowledge proofs and secure multi-party computation can be employed to shield juror identities while still enabling verifiable outcomes. This anonymity extends to the deliberation phase, preventing jurors from being coerced or incentivized to deviate from their initial assessment. The level of anonymity required depends on the specific application and the potential risks associated with revealing juror identities.
